Output ddba5f95c96d227c444c26901665766026f3c9d41280aea9662c93f166fbf14e:1

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 910596a45fb27fcb2bd4ab23c62a64b58281b507 OP_EQUAL
address
3Eupbeiomx1o88Ep3kt4SsNwFtYz2un9MT
transaction
ddba5f95c96d227c444c26901665766026f3c9d41280aea9662c93f166fbf14e
confirmations
89210
spent
true